The process from here
This application is with Swindon for determination. The council publicises it, consults neighbours and technical bodies where required, and weighs the responses against local and national planning policy.
The statutory target is eight weeks for most applications and thirteen for major development, though extensions of time are common. Comments carry most weight while the case is undecided, so check the council portal for the deadline if you want to respond.
About householder applications
How this application type works
Householder applications cover work to an existing house and its garden: extensions, loft and garage conversions, porches, outbuildings and similar alterations within the boundary of the home. They cannot be used to create a separate dwelling or change what the building is used for. Councils aim to decide them within eight weeks, and immediate neighbours are usually notified and given a chance to comment.
